In plain English

Beej.us is the long-running personal site of Brian 'Beej Jorgensen' Hall, a well-known tech author. The domain is 24 years old, the owner's identity is fully public, and the site has a clean reputation across every check we ran. There's no reason to hesitate if you're looking for his guides or personal projects.

Beej.us is the online home of Brian 'Beej Jorgensen' Hall, a programmer and author known for his popular networking guides. This is not a commercial operation — it's a personal blog and archive of his tech writing, book digitization projects, and various hobbies. What makes it easy to trust is the transparency: the WHOIS record lists Hall's real name, physical address in Oregon, and even a phone number, and the domain has been active since 2002. That kind of history is almost impossible for scammers to maintain. The site uses standard HTTPS encryption, has never appeared on any blacklist, and has been continuously archived on the Wayback Machine for over two decades. If you're looking for Beej's guides or resources, you're on the right site. Given its long history and open owner identity, beej.us reviews from the community confirm it's a legitimate resource. There are no red flags for a personal hobby site — just a straightforward, well-maintained presence from a real person.
